Theme-a-licious February Update


Fan-Girl February is this month's theme.

I plan to stitch on a choice from my four favourite designers - Joan Elliott, Just Nan, Nora Corbett and Teresa Wentzler.

So far this month I have stitched two different Just Nan projects.  The first one to be completed is one of her smalls, Spring Peepers.  I have had this chart and charm for eons and the fabric for a couple of years.  Thanks to the Just-Nan-a-thon it finally came to the top of the list.

Stitched on 28 count blue evenweave.
The design is very simple, mostly plain cross stitched with a few eyelets and some beads.  I used standard beads rather than the petites (because I didn't have the petites!).  There are four backstitched frogs in gold.  To liven up the lilies I added four straight stitches to each one using DMC Light Effects (the pink one!).  This made a huge difference to the piece, I love them!

The second Just Nan finish was for the Yuku Board Band Sampler Round Robin.  Kathy's theme was Just Nan in blue.  Here are my bands:

My bands come from the Burgundy Stocking and the Evening Star Sampler.  I changed the colours to fit in with Kathy's scheme.  I also added the beads to my band as I noticed Kathy had stitched the same band in different colours so I echoed her bead placement.
